Barbara "Nancy" Straiton, 77, passed away on March 3, 2025, in Danbury, CT. Born on April 7, 1947, Nancy was known for her vibrant, caring, and passionate personality, which resonated deeply within her community and among those she loved.
Nancy attended both Newtown High School and New Milford High School. She began her career as a hairdresser at Americo's Hair Salon, later transitioning to a cherished role as a child care provider in her home during the 1980s. Her commitment to nurturing extended into her professional pursuits; she earned her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) degree in the late 1980s and retired from Garner Correctional Institution. Following her retirement, Nancy continued to serve as a private LPN for families in need, demonstrating her lifelong dedication to caregiving.
She was a lifelong advocate for human rights, the environment, education, and children's rights. Nancy's commitment to these causes was evident in her everyday interactions and her choice to support organizations that aligned with her values.
Nancy will be sadly missed by her daughter, Laura Straiton (partner Dan Schofield) of Bethel, CT; sons, Mark Straiton of Key West, FL, and Andrew Straiton of Southbury, CT; grandchildren, Olive, Danika, Richard, Mary, Amelie, and Sonny; former husband, Richard Straiton of Bethel, CT; partner, John Pownall of Mobile, AL; and brother, Douglas Echols of Virginia.
She was preceded in death by her mother, Barbara Echols-Jacoby, and brothers, Peter Jacoby and John Echols.
In her free time, Nancy enjoyed gardening, visiting her grandchildren, and taking pictures which brought her immense joy and allowed her to capture the beauty of the world around her. She attended Trinity Episcopal Church in Newtown in her youth and St. Thomas Episcopal Church in Bethel, CT as an adult, where she participated in community activities and formed lasting friendships.
